Course structure

• Introduction to Biochemical Kinetics and Reaction Mechanisms
• Enzyme Kinetics: Michaelis-Menten and Beyond
• Thermodynamics and Kinetics of Biochemical Reactions
• Experimental Techniques in Kinetic Analysis
• Mathematical Modeling of Biochemical Systems
• Regulation of Metabolic Pathways and Flux Control
• Applications of Kinetics in Drug Discovery and Development
• Advanced Topics in Enzyme Inhibition and Activation
• Computational Tools for Kinetic Data Analysis
• Case Studies in Biochemical Kinetics and Industrial Applications

Career path

Biochemical Research Scientist

Conduct cutting-edge research in biochemical kinetics, focusing on enzyme mechanisms and metabolic pathways. High demand in pharmaceutical and biotechnology sectors.

Pharmaceutical Analyst

Analyze drug kinetics and stability, ensuring compliance with regulatory standards. Key role in drug development and quality assurance.

Biotech Process Engineer

Optimize biochemical processes for industrial applications, focusing on reaction kinetics and scalability. Essential in biomanufacturing and green chemistry.

Clinical Biochemist

Apply biochemical kinetics to diagnose and monitor diseases, working in hospitals and diagnostic labs. Critical for personalized medicine and healthcare innovation.
